The Critical Gap Between Field and Back Office in Construction ERP
Construction ERP systems are designed to unify project data, financials, and resource management into a single source of truth. However, the physical and cultural divide between field operations and back-office functions often creates a significant barrier to effective adoption. Field crews, including superintendents, foremen, and laborers, operate in dynamic, often low-connectivity environments with limited digital literacy. Conversely, back-office teams, such as project accountants, procurement managers, and HR specialists, work in structured, data-heavy environments requiring precision and compliance. A one-size-fits-all training approach fails to address these distinct needs, leading to data entry errors, delayed information flow, and ultimately, reduced ROI on the ERP investment.
Effective training models must recognize that the field user's primary goal is operational efficiency and safety, while the back-office user's goal is financial accuracy and regulatory compliance. Bridging this gap requires a segmented, role-based training strategy that respects the unique workflows, device constraints, and cognitive loads of each group. Designing Role-Based Training Architectures
The foundation of a successful training model is a clear definition of user roles and their specific interactions with the ERP system. Rather than training on the entire system, users should be trained only on the modules and functions relevant to their daily tasks. This approach, known as role-based training, reduces cognitive overload and increases relevance. For field users, this means focusing on mobile interfaces, data capture workflows, and real-time status updates. For back-office users, the focus shifts to complex reporting, financial reconciliation, and master data management.
Field User Training: Mobile-First and Task-Oriented
Field users typically interact with the ERP via mobile devices, often in harsh environmental conditions. Training for this group must be concise, visual, and task-oriented. Instead of lengthy theoretical sessions, field training should consist of short, hands-on workshops conducted on-site. These sessions should simulate real-world scenarios, such as logging daily labor hours, reporting material deliveries, or flagging safety incidents. The use of augmented reality (AR) or video-based tutorials can further enhance engagement and retention. Crucially, training must account for offline capabilities, teaching users how to capture data locally and synchronize it when connectivity is restored.
Back Office User Training: Process-Driven and Data-Centric
Back-office users require a deeper understanding of the ERP's underlying logic and data structures. Training for this group should be process-driven, focusing on how data flows from the field into financial and operational reports. Workshops should cover complex workflows such as change order processing, cost variance analysis, and supplier payment reconciliation. Emphasis should be placed on data integrity, teaching users how to validate inputs and troubleshoot discrepancies. Additionally, back-office training should include advanced reporting and analytics capabilities, empowering users to leverage the ERP for strategic decision-making.
Bridging the Communication Gap: Cross-Functional Training
While role-based training is essential, it is equally important to foster cross-functional understanding. Field users need to understand how their data entries impact project profitability and cash flow, while back-office users need to appreciate the challenges faced by field teams in data capture. Cross-functional training sessions, where representatives from both groups collaborate on simulated projects, can break down silos and build empathy. These sessions should focus on the end-to-end project lifecycle, from initial bid to final closeout, highlighting how data integrity at each stage contributes to overall project success.
Implementing a 'champion' program can further enhance cross-functional adoption. Identify key influencers in both field and back-office teams and provide them with advanced training. These champions can then serve as peer mentors, providing ongoing support and troubleshooting for their colleagues. This peer-to-peer support model is often more effective than top-down training, as it leverages existing trust networks and reduces resistance to change.
Leveraging Technology for Enhanced Training Delivery
Modern ERP platforms offer various tools to enhance training delivery and effectiveness. Interactive learning modules, gamification, and virtual reality (VR) simulations can make training more engaging and memorable. For field users, VR simulations can replicate site conditions, allowing them to practice data entry and workflow navigation in a safe, controlled environment. For back-office users, interactive dashboards and sandbox environments can provide hands-on experience with complex reporting and analysis tools.
Additionally, integrating training content directly into the ERP system can improve accessibility and relevance. Contextual help, tooltips, and in-app tutorials can guide users through specific tasks in real-time, reducing the need for external training materials. This just-in-time learning approach ensures that users receive the information they need exactly when they need it, minimizing disruption to their workflow.
Measuring Training Effectiveness and Adoption
To ensure the success of the training program, it is essential to establish clear metrics for measuring effectiveness and adoption. Key performance indicators (KPIs) should include user engagement rates, data entry accuracy, time to complete tasks, and reduction in support tickets. Regular feedback loops, such as surveys and focus groups, can provide qualitative insights into user experiences and identify areas for improvement. By continuously monitoring these metrics, organizations can refine their training strategies and address emerging challenges proactively.
| Metric | Description | Target |
|---|---|---|
| User Engagement Rate | Percentage of users actively using the ERP system | >90% |
| Data Entry Accuracy | Percentage of error-free data entries | >95% |
| Task Completion Time | Average time taken to complete key tasks | Reduced by 20% |
| Support Ticket Volume | Number of support requests per user | Reduced by 30% |
Change Management and Cultural Shift
Training is only one component of successful ERP adoption. Change management plays a critical role in addressing the cultural and behavioral shifts required to embrace new technologies. Construction organizations often have deeply ingrained workflows and resistance to change. Effective change management strategies include clear communication of the benefits of the ERP system, involvement of key stakeholders in the implementation process, and ongoing support and reinforcement of new behaviors. Leaders must champion the change, demonstrating their commitment to the new system and its potential to improve operational efficiency and profitability.
Addressing resistance to change requires empathy and understanding. Field users may fear that the new system will increase their workload or reduce their autonomy. Back-office users may worry about job security or the complexity of the new tools. By acknowledging these concerns and providing clear explanations of how the ERP system will benefit each group, organizations can build trust and foster a positive attitude towards adoption.
Post-Go-Live Support and Continuous Improvement
Training does not end at go-live. Post-go-live support is crucial for sustaining adoption and addressing emerging issues. Establishing a dedicated support team, providing access to knowledge bases, and offering regular refresher training can help users navigate challenges and maximize the value of the ERP system. Continuous improvement initiatives, such as regular system updates and feature enhancements, should be accompanied by corresponding training updates to ensure users remain proficient.
Monitoring system usage and performance can identify areas where additional training or support is needed. For example, if a particular module has low usage or high error rates, targeted training sessions can be developed to address specific gaps. By fostering a culture of continuous learning and improvement, organizations can ensure that their ERP system remains a valuable asset for years to come.
